調べたけど、微妙に正答がなかったので。
Unity4.5.0 OSX10.8.5 で確認。
Charles等でHTTPプロキシを使って、UnityEngine.WWWクラス/WWWFormクラスの送信内容確認したいなーという用途に。
ターミナルを起動して、export コマンドで環境変数を入れる必要があります。
プロキシ設定方法
sudo vim /etc/launchd.conf
として、次の内容を記述する。
setenv https_proxy http://127.0.0.1:8888
setenv http_proxy http://127.0.0.1:8888
記述後、再起動。再起動しないと反映されない。
プロキシ解除方法
上記の内容を消せばOK。
あと再起動。
よく見つかる嘘
検索で引っかかるけど動かない。
* HTTP_PROXY (大文字)
* HTTP_proxy (HTTPだけ大文字)
* export https_proxy=http://127.0.0.1:8888
(Linuxは良いがOSXだと動かない)
* ~/.MacOSX/enviroment.plist
で設定(山ライオン:OS10.8 以降は動かない)
大文字なやつは古いバージョン用?Windows用?
とりあえず、これらで環境変数を設定しても、OSXではプロキシを認識しなかったり、環境変数が設定できなかったりする。